Transaction: ebce891f98c2c286cbd31f8ffa7f13c3e91e8dc36699d4fc163cba313c04da90

Block Hash: f684fb405d94e6b653520bc7c9c2a550c6bf93535d3e76e849857f462b6e1b9a

Confirmations: 2614580

Timestamp: 2018-06-13 04:44:15

Amount: 18.515343

Is Block Reward: No

Inputs

Sender Address Amount
SZhvChWZEPFnD3MdszSeDkphGRjWYPbDne 18.31

Outputs

Recipient Address Amount
SZhvChWZEPFnD3MdszSeDkphGRjWYPbDne 18.515343